AI Technical Summary
Existing wall-mounted hair dryer holders are inconvenient for users or hotels to manage, and can easily lead to hair dryer loss.
A wall-mounted hair dryer bracket has been designed, which has a bracket front facing away from the wall, a bracket back facing the wall, and a bracket side located between the two. The bracket back has a groove and a cable hole that pass through the side to hold the hair dryer power cord and fix it between the bracket and the wall, thus limiting the movement range of the hair dryer.
It effectively restricts the movement range of the hair dryer, preventing it from being lost, and increases the friction of the power cord plug, improving the user experience.

Technical Field
[0001] This utility model relates to the field of bracket technology, and in particular to a wall-mounted hair dryer bracket. Background Technology
[0002] Hair dryers are used to dry wet hair quickly by blowing air, and are commonly used in hairstyling, styling, and daily life. Wall-mounted hair dryer stands are used for easy access and storage. However, existing wall-mounted hair dryer stands are detachable from the hair dryer, allowing users to move the dryer freely. This is inconvenient for users or for management in places like hotels, and can easily lead to the loss of hair dryers. Utility Model Content
[0003] The purpose of this utility model is to provide a wall-mounted hair dryer bracket, which aims to solve the problem that existing wall-mounted hair dryer brackets are inconvenient for users or hotels to manage hair dryers and are prone to causing hair dryers to be lost.
[0004] To solve the above-mentioned technical problems, the present invention provides a wall-mounted hair dryer bracket for placing a hair dryer on a wall. The wall-mounted hair dryer bracket has a bracket front facing away from the wall, a bracket back facing the wall, and a bracket side located between the bracket front and the bracket back.
[0005] The bracket has a hanging structure on its front side, which is used to hang the hair dryer.
[0006] The back of the bracket is provided with a groove, which penetrates the side of the bracket to form a first wire hole and a second wire hole on the side of the bracket, so that part of the power cord of the hair dryer can pass through the first wire hole into the groove and then pass through the second wire hole to the outside of the groove, so as to clamp part of the power cord between the wall-mounted hair dryer bracket and the wall.

[0018] Compared with the prior art, the present invention has the following beneficial effects:
[0019] This utility model discloses a wall-mounted hair dryer holder with a groove on the back. The hair dryer's power cord is inserted into this groove before the holder is fixed to the wall. This clamps the power cord between the holder and the wall, restricting the hair dryer's movement relative to the holder. The hair dryer can only be used within the limited area defined by the power cord and the holder, preventing users from moving it outside this area. This facilitates management of hair dryers for users or establishments like hotels, preventing loss. Furthermore, the tight placement of the power cord within the groove increases friction at the plug, effectively preventing the plug from loosening during use. This wall-mounted hair dryer holder significantly improves the user experience. Attached Figure Description

[0033] This utility model provides a wall-mounted hair dryer holder for placing a hair dryer on a wall. Figures 1 to 6 A preferred embodiment of the wall-mounted hair dryer bracket provided by this utility model is shown.
[0034] Please see Figures 1 to 6In this embodiment, the wall-mounted hair dryer bracket 100 has a bracket front 1 facing away from the wall, a bracket back 2 facing the wall, and a bracket side 5 located between the bracket front 1 and the bracket back 2. The bracket front 1 is provided with a hanging structure for hanging the hair dryer 200. The bracket back 2 is provided with a groove 6, which penetrates the bracket side 5 and forms a first wire hole 61 and a second wire hole 62 on the bracket side 5, so that part of the power cord 220 of the hair dryer 200 can pass through the first wire hole 61 into the groove 6 and then pass through the second wire hole 62 out of the groove 6, so as to clamp part of the power cord 220 between the wall-mounted hair dryer bracket 100 and the wall.
[0035] Specifically, the wall-mounted hair dryer holder 100 has a front side 1, a back side 2, and a side panel 5 connecting the front side 1 and the back side 2. The side panel 5 includes an upper side and a lower side 5c that are vertically opposite each other, and a first side panel 5a and a second side panel 5b that are horizontally opposite each other. The wall-mounted hair dryer holder 100 can be fixed to the wall by adhesive or screws. When the wall-mounted hair dryer holder 100 is fixed to the wall, the front side 1 faces away from the wall, while the back side 2 faces the wall and is flush against it.
[0036] Hair dryer 200 typically includes a nozzle 210, a power cord 220, and a handle 230. One end of the handle 230 is connected to the nozzle 210, and one end of the power cord 220 is connected to the end of the handle 230 furthest from the nozzle 210. The other end of the power cord 220 has a plug. Hair dryer 200 can be placed on a wall-mounted hair dryer holder 100. When hair dryer 200 is placed on the wall-mounted hair dryer holder 100, the nozzle 210 is horizontal, meaning the axis of the nozzle 210 is horizontal, and the handle 230 is vertical, meaning the axis of the handle 230 is vertical. The nozzle 210 is located above the handle 230.
[0037] The front of the bracket 1 is provided with a hanging structure. When the hair dryer 200 is placed on the wall-mounted hair dryer bracket 100, the hanging structure can limit and support the hair dryer 200, so as to hang the hair dryer 200 on the hanging structure.
[0038] The back 2 of the bracket has a groove 6, with both ends of the groove 6 penetrating the side 5 of the bracket, thus forming a first wire hole 61 and a second wire hole 62 on the side 5 of the bracket, respectively. When fixing the wall-mounted hair dryer bracket 100 to the wall, the power cord 220 can be inserted through the first wire hole 61 and the second wire hole 62 into the groove 6 on the back 2 of the bracket, and then the wall-mounted hair dryer bracket 100 can be fixed to the wall. This clamps and fixes the power cord 220 between the wall-mounted hair dryer bracket 100 and the wall, preventing the user from moving the hair dryer 200 at will, facilitating management of the hair dryer 200 by users or in places such as hotels, and preventing the hair dryer 200 from being lost. The portion of the power cord 220 inserted into the groove 6 can be the section near the plug or any section of the power cord 220. The following description will use the section near the plug as an example.
[0039] When the wall-mounted hair dryer bracket 100 is fixed to the wall, the section of the power cord 220 near the plug is tightly placed in the groove 6, which increases the friction of the plug end of the power cord 220 and can effectively prevent the plug from becoming loose when the user uses the hair dryer 200.
[0040] The wall-mounted hair dryer bracket 100 of this utility model has a groove 6 on the back 2 of the bracket. First, a portion of the power cord 220 of the hair dryer 200 is inserted into the groove 6 on the back 2 of the bracket. Then, the wall-mounted hair dryer bracket 100 is fixed to the wall, thus clamping and fixing the power cord 220 between the wall-mounted hair dryer bracket 100 and the wall. This restricts the movement range of the hair dryer 200 relative to the wall-mounted hair dryer bracket 100. The hair dryer 200 can only be used within the limited range constrained by the power cord 220 and the wall-mounted hair dryer bracket 100, preventing users from moving the hair dryer 200 outside the specified range. This facilitates management of the hair dryer 200 by users or in places such as hotels, and prevents the hair dryer 200 from being lost. Simultaneously, the tight placement of the power cord 220 within the groove 6 increases the friction of the plug end of the power cord 220, effectively preventing the plug from loosening when the user uses the hair dryer 200. The wall-mounted hair dryer bracket 100 effectively improves the user experience.
